I apologize if this has been discussed before.

What about creating an email/Bitcoin client?  It would be a straightforward email client like gmail or anything else, but with the addition of Bitcoin perks.  For example, the ability to link email addresses with Bitcoin addresses would be a nice organizational too.  I mean really...in how many instances is anonymity really going to be so important?  It would be nice to be able to send an email to a friend/relative/businessman/etc. and click the "attach Bitcoin" button and send away.

Thoughts?
